Eternel Docteur Nico 1963 1965 is a music compilation released by the French label Sonodisc in 1985. The album documents the "Golden Age" of Congolese music, focusing on the early work of L'Orchestre African Fiesta (prior to its split into African Fiesta Sukisa and African Fiesta National).

The album's material covers the period of collaboration between the legendary guitarist Nicolas Kasanda (Docteur Nico) and vocalist Tabu Ley Rochereau, shortly after their departure from Grand Kalle et l'African Jazz. The music is characterized by a blend of traditional African rhythms with Latin American influences (merengue, mambo), with the sound centered around Docteur Nico's virtuoso technique, known for its distinctive shimmering, "Hawaiian" electric guitar tone.
